maa mean big(ManAdu, 'Maa'valangkilli etc) and it also mean the Mango Tree(maAthOttam) and maa could also mean horse (like 'maa-vita-puram'), maathu mean peNn (Female) ini could mean 'sweet' or maybe it mean something else in the name 'maadhini.' The name could mean 'sweet like a Mango' and Maybe the 'maa' stand for 'maanthar' (humans).
